One of the things that ruined the tension in Dishonored, something that the first 3 Thief games had in spades, was a lack of constraint. In Thief, you were actually rather limited in what you could do. You had tools to help you get around, but they were limited in numbers. You only had so many rope arrows at your disposal, and because of that, you had to make a calculated decision on when to use them. In Dishonored, all your movement tools were based around a mana meter, which would recharge back to full so long as you waited a tiny bit between uses. That allowed you to get around so much more quickly and easily in comparison to Thief.
The environments themselves were just as large, complicated, and non linear as anything you'd see in Thief. In fact, I don't think any of the missions in the first two Thiefs came close to approaching the size and scope of the three missions in The Brigmore Witches DLC.
So Dishonored constrained you to the environment? I'd say the biggest problem with the game is that it didn't constrain you enough.
